BREASTFEEDING IN THE WORKPLACEDid you know that South African laws protect your right to breastfeed in the workplace?
The Code of Good Practice on the Protection of Employees during pregnancy and after the birth of a child, which has been adopted by South Africa, secures guaranteed breaks for breastfeeding moms.
